Reducing the acoustic footprint of a generator begins with understanding the core principles of sound mitigation. Sound is essentially the propagation of mechanical energy through a medium, and generators are inherently noisy due to their internal combustion engines and mechanical movements. Industry experts emphasize the need for high-quality sound attenuating materials as a fundamental step. Advanced soundproof enclosures crafted from dense, rugged materials effectively dampen vibrations and absorb sound waves. Utilizing multiple layers of materials with different acoustic properties can further impede sound transfer, ensuring minimal noise leakage. Technological innovation is pivotal in the ongoing battle against generator noise. Inverter generators represent a notable advancement, recognized for their quieter operation compared to traditional models. By converting AC power into DC and then back to a cleaner AC output, inverter generators can operate at varying speeds, thus minimizing noise when full power is unnecessary. Additionally, these generators often integrate sound-dampening casing and optimized exhaust systems, significantly reducing decibel output and enhancing their application in noise-sensitive areas.

The strategic placement of a generator also plays an essential role in noise reduction. Acoustic experts often recommend positioning generators a safe distance from living or occupied spaces, ideally behind sound-reflective barriers or within designated enclosures. This approach not only deflects noise away from sensitive areas but also reduces the direct exposure of those using or inhabiting nearby spaces. This tactical placement can be tailored to specific environments, highlighting the importance of site evaluation and professional setup. Moreover, investing in generator technology that incorporates variable speed functionality further assists in reducing noise levels. This approach allows the engine to adjust its speed based on the immediate power demand, operating more quietly when less power is needed.
